键盘快捷键(Keyboard Shortcuts)
以下是 Cursor 键盘快捷键与按键绑定的专业简体中文翻译:
Cursor 键盘快捷键概览
本文提供 Cursor 中键盘快捷键与按键绑定的概览说明。您可通过按下 Cmd + R 后接 Cmd + S 查看全部快捷键列表。
要深入了解 Cursor 的键盘快捷键配置,请参考 VS Code 的键位绑定指南,该文档可作为 Cursor 按键绑定配置的良好基准参考。
所有 Cursor 快捷键(包括其特有功能的快捷键)均可在键盘快捷键设置页面进行自定义映射。
提示
在 Windows 系统中,所有 Cmd 键均可替换为 Ctrl 键。
关键功能快捷键速查表(以 macOS 系统为例):
- 打开聊天面板: 
Cmd + K - 触发自动补全 (Tab): 
Tab键 - 行内聊天 (Inline Chat): 
Option + Cmd + L - 切换代码库上下文: 
Cmd + T - 打开控制面板: 
Cmd + Shift + P - 模型切换: 
Ctrl + Cmd + M 
如需自定义快捷键配置,请前往 键盘快捷键设置页面 进行调整。
通用快捷键
| 快捷键 | 功能描述 | 
|---|---|
Cmd + I (⌘I) | 切换侧边栏面板(未绑定模式时) | 
Cmd + L (⌘L) | 切换侧边栏(未绑定模式时) | 
Cmd + E (⌘E) | 打开后台代理控制面板 | 
Cmd + . (⌘.) | 打开模式菜单 | 
Cmd + / (⌘/) | 循环切换 AI 模型 | 
Cmd + Shift + J (⌘⇧J) | 打开 Cursor 设置 | 
Cmd + , (⌘,) | 打开通用设置 | 
Cmd + Shift + P (⌘⇧P) | 打开命 令面板 | 
Chat 快捷键
以下快捷键在聚焦于聊天输入框时生效。
| 快捷键 | 操作 | 
|---|---|
Enter | 提交 | 
Cmd + Shift + Backspace (⌘⇧⌫) | 取消生成 | 
Cmd + Shift + L (⌘⇧L)(选中代码时) | 将选中代码添加为上下文 | 
Cmd + V (⌘V)(剪贴板含代码或日志时) | 将剪贴板内容添加为上下文 | 
Cmd + Shift + V (⌘⇧V)(剪贴板含代码或日志时) | 将剪贴板内容添加至输入框 | 
Cmd + Enter (⌘⏎) | 接受所有更改 | 
Cmd + Backspace (⌘⌫) | 拒绝所有更改 | 
Tab | 切换到下一条消息 | 
Shift + Tab (⇧⇥) | 切换到上一条消息 | 
Cmd + Alt + / (⌘⌥/) | 打开模型切换器 | 
Cmd + N (⌘N) / Cmd + R (⌘R) | 创建新聊天 | 
Cmd + T (⌘T) | 创建新聊天 Tab | 
Cmd + [ (⌘[) | 打开前一个聊天 | 
Cmd + ] (⌘]) | 打开下一个聊天 | 
Cmd + W (⌘W) | 关闭聊天 | 
Esc | 取消输入框聚焦 | 
Cmd+K 快捷键
| 快捷键 | 操作 | 
|---|---|
Cmd + K | 打开 | 
Cmd + Shift + K | 切换输入焦点 | 
Enter | 提交 | 
Cmd + Shift + Backspace (⌘⇧⌫) | 取消 | 
Option + Enter | 快速提问 | 
代码选择与上下文
| 快捷键 | 操作说明 | 
|---|---|
@ | @符号功能 | 
# | 文件操作 | 
/ | 快捷指令 | 
Cmd + Shift + L | 将选中内容添加到聊天 | 
Cmd + Shift + K | 将选中内容添加到编辑区 | 
Cmd + L | 将选中内容添加至新聊天 | 
Cmd + M | 切换文件读取策略 | 
Cmd + → | 接受建议的下一个单词 | 
Cmd + Enter | 在聊天中搜索代码库 | 
选择代码 + Cmd + C + Cmd + V | 将复制的参考代码添加为上下文 | 
选择代码 + Cmd + C + Cmd + Shift + V | 将复制的代码添加为文本上下文 | 
自动补全
| 快捷键 | 操作说明 | 
|---|---|
Tab | 接受建议 | 
Cmd + → | 接受下一个单词 | 
终端
| 快捷键 | 操作 | 
|---|---|
Cmd + K | 打开终端提示栏 | 
Cmd + Enter | 运行生成的命令 | 
Esc | 接受命令 |